Crypto Prices Today: Market Cap At $1 Trillion, Bitcoin Slips 0.38%, Ethereum Dips 0.39%

The global crypto market sentiment was bearish on February 14, 2023. Except for Aave (AAVE), Bitcoin and other major alt coins, such as Binance (BNB), Dogecoin (DOGE), Ethereum (ETH), and Solana (SOL) fell.

The global cryptocurrency market capitalisation stood at $1.00 trillion at 1 pm IST, a decrease of 0.71 per cent from the previous day, according to coinmarketcap.com.

The total crypto market volume increased 29.04 per cent over the last 24 hours to $55.61 billion.

The top trending crypto was Bitcoin, but the top gainer for the day was Curve DAO Token (CRV), up by 12.94 per cent to $1.06, while the top loser was Zilliqa (ZIL), down by 9.96 per cent to $0.02852.

Cryptocurrency Prices

Bitcoin: The price of Bitcoin dipped by 0.38 per cent dip to $21,753. BTC had been in the red since 1 pm IST on February 13, 2023.

In two hours, its prices dipped from $21,821 to $21,544. Though it gradually recovered, its price remained highly volatile. The lowest price for BTC was $21,460. BTC’s trading volume was up by 14.06 per cent to $22.68 billion.

Ethereum: ETH’s price dipped by 0.49 per cent to $1,502.90. Ethereum had been trading in the red since 2.10 pm IST on Monday. Its trading volume levels surged from $6.53 billion to $8.04 billion in two hours. Prices of ETH was highly volatile.

The lowest price for ETH was $1,470. ETH’s trading volume was up by 29.88 per cent to $8.54 billion.

Other Altcoins 

Solana (SOL) was down by 0.49 per cent to $21.02.

In the 24-hour trading, Ripple’s (XRP) price fell 1.31 per cent to $0.3704, while its trading volume surged 38.84 per cent. 

Cardano (ADA) was down by 0.77 per cent to $0.3589. After a 17.67 per cent increase, its 24-hour trading volume reached $335 million.

Binance (BNB) dropped 3.47 per cent to $292.97. Its 24-hour trading volume was up by 66.34 per cent to $1,181 million.

Meme Coins

Dogecoin fell 3.36 per cent to $0.08174 and its 24-hour trading volume dipped 29.78 per cent.

Shiba Inu was down by 3.35 per cent to $0.00001239.

Decentralised Finance (DeFi)

Yearn.Finance (YFI) fell 0.68 per cent even though its 24-hour trading volume rose by 12.67 per cent.

Avalanche (AVAX) fell 1.09 per cent to $17.54 and its 24-hour trading volume increased 14.38 per cent.

Aave (AAVE) was trading with a gain of 6.67 per cent at $81.86.
